Black Artist Guild Created in Akron to Support and Celebrate Local Black Creative Talent

January 21, 2021 – An idea sparked as part of the Akron cultural planning process is coming to life on Feb. 3, 2021. During a community forum in the summer of 2019, local artists Dara Harper and Diane Johnson suggested the concept of a Black Artist Guild as a networking association and support system for Akron’s Black creative talent.

Community Utilizing Museums For All; Bringing Access To Families With New Partnerships

January 2, 2019 – In early July of 2018, the Akron Art Museum, Akron Children’s Museum, Akron Zoo, Stan Hywet Hall & Gardens and Summit County Historical Society began offering a substantially discounted admission price of $1 to $3 to any guest who presents their U.S. government-issued Electronic Benefits Transfer (EBT) card upon arrival, as part of the Museums for All program.
